CAS 271-34-1: 1H-Pyrrolo[3,2-c]pyridine
Formula:C7H6N2
InChI:InChI=1S/C7H6N2/c1-4-9-7-2-3-8-5-6(1)7/h1-5,9H
InChI key:InChIKey=SRSKXJVMVSSSHB-UHFFFAOYSA-N
SMILES:C1=2C(NC=C1)=CC=NC2
Synonyms:- 1,5-Diazaindene
- 1H-Pyrrolo[3,2-c]pyridine
- 3,7-Dideazapurine
- 5-Azaindole
